The Doughdish is a fiberglass reproduction of the original Herreshoff 12 1/2 footer. It is constructed in foam sandwich fiberglass with teak trim. It is built to the exact hull dimensions and rig of the sloops designed by N. G. Herreshoff in 1914. As a result they are able to compete against the wooden boats in class races and regattas.
